Social Media Reacts to The Passing of Legendary Dragon Ball Creator Akira Toriyama
Akira Toriyama, author of the famous Japanese manga series Dragon Ball, has passed away at the age of 68. According to the official Dragon Ball series website, Toriyama suffered from an acute subdural hematoma and passed away on March 1st.
